Transaction 8268179975d3a7ee23294f60a581f5e167491da543c875ac91c2413b61623aa5
1 Input
1 Output
-
8268179975d3a7ee23294f60a581f5e167491da543c875ac91c2413b61623aa5:0
- value
- 266721
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cc65c46c9c0bad34cf7e30e68f380a34fb9c953 OP_EQUAL
- address
- 3MpND5A7GaHJjKB2FjzAnU5AQvmYsSrhQa